### Coding standards
- 2 spaces per indentation level, no tabs.
- Include semicolons after statements.
- Note that the linter (`bin/lint`) which is run after each commit
complains about unused variables and functions. Prefix their names
with an underscore to muffle it.
- CodeMirror does *not* follow JSHint or JSLint prescribed style.
Patches that try to 'fix' code to pass one of these linters will be
unceremoniously discarded.

CodeMirror is a JavaScript component that provides a code editor in
the browser. When a mode is available for the language you are coding
in, it will color your code, and optionally help with indentation.
CodeMirror is a versatile text editor implemented in JavaScript for
the browser. It is specialized for editing code, and comes with over
100 language modes and various addons that implement more advanced
editing functionality.

### Quickstart
To build the project, make sure you have Node.js installed (at least version 6)
and then `npm install`. To run, just open `index.html` in your
browser (you don't need to run a webserver). Run the tests with `npm test`.
